The Rise of Hybrid Architectures
The Core Ultra 7 series leverages a hybrid architecture. This combines high-performance cores with efficiency cores. This design allows the CPU to dynamically allocate tasks based on their demands, providing a blend of performance and power efficiency. This architecture is here to stay. We are already seeing significant improvements in performance per watt, thanks to this approach.

Graphics Integrated or Discrete? The Evolving Landscape
The absence of integrated graphics in the 265KF is a key differentiator. While this makes it less attractive for some, it also allows for a lower price point. The trend is increasingly clear: If you need top-tier graphics performance, a discrete graphics card remains the best option. However, integrated graphics are constantly improving. We’re seeing impressive performance gains from integrated GPUs, making them suitable for basic gaming and everyday tasks.
This is also about balancing cost with performance. If your primary use is productivity and casual gaming, an integrated graphics solution might suffice, saving you money. For serious gamers and creators, a dedicated graphics card will always be the go-to choice.

The Future of CPU Manufacturing and Design
Looking ahead, we can expect to see several exciting developments in CPU technology:
- Advanced Manufacturing Processes: Smaller transistors will lead to faster, more efficient processors. Expect to hear more about 3nm and 2nm processes in the coming years.
- Specialized Cores: CPUs will likely feature more specialized cores optimized for specific tasks, such as AI processing or video encoding.
- AI Integration: Artificial intelligence will play a bigger role in optimizing performance and power management.
- Increased Core Counts: CPUs will feature more cores, enabling better multitasking and handling of demanding workloads.

What does “KF” in Intel Core Ultra 7 265KF signify?
The “F” typically indicates that the processor does not include integrated graphics, and the “K” means it is unlocked for overclocking.
